Organizers for the Brisbane 2032 Olympic and Paralympic Games have formally selected the Fitzroy River in Central Queensland as the official competition venue for international rowing and sprint canoeing events. The official designation, confirmed following extensive regional infrastructure reviews, positions elite global athletes on a waterway currently populated by an estimated population of over 500 wild saltwater crocodiles.

Wildlife Containment Strategies and Athlete Safety Protocols
Queensland wildlife authorities are preparing comprehensive mitigation frameworks to guarantee athlete and spectator safety across every phase of competition. State conservation officers and environmental specialists have initiated baseline population mapping to track mature reptiles along the specific competition course and adjacent warm-up zones.
Safety protocols under review include specialized physical barrier netting, underwater acoustic deterrent arrays, and continuous aerial surveillance utilizing thermal imaging drones. Officials plan to implement proactive capture and relocation programs for any large animals found lingering near the designated competition perimeter during pre-event trials.
Marine safety specialists emphasize that international sprint rowers routinely train under controlled conditions, where sudden capsizes remain a possibility. Ensuring immediate rescue capabilities through high-speed spotter craft will form the core of emergency response infrastructure throughout both the Olympic and Paralympic programs.
Environmental Regulations and Conservation Impact
Environmental regulatory agencies have stipulated that safety installations must not permanently disrupt the delicate ecological balance of the Fitzroy basin. Saltwater crocodiles represent a protected native species under state environmental legislation, requiring specialized ministerial exemptions for large-scale trapping or habitat alterations.
Conservation scientists caution that physical exclusions must be temporary to avoid disrupting seasonal breeding patterns and fish migrations. Detailed environmental impact statements must clear multiple regulatory hurdles before heavy civil engineering contracts are awarded for launching docks and shore stabilization projects.
